Crawford, now 40-0 with 31 knockouts, entered the bout as the World Boxing Organization champion. In dismantling Spence, Crawford added titles from the World Boxing Association, International Boxing Federation and World Boxing Council. The win makes Crawford, 35, of Omaha, Neb., the first undisputed welterweight champion since 2007, and the first in the welterweight division to hold all four titles simultaneously.

But what was expected to be a highly competitive, terrence boxer 50-50 matchup, turned into one of the finest performances fans had witnessed in recent years. Crawford emphatically stamped his place in the history books with a ninth-round TKO over Spence to become the first undisputed welterweight champion of the four-belt era.

Paul was scheduled to face Fury in December 2021, but Fury was forced to step down due to injury and was replaced by former MMA champion Tyron Woodley. Paul, who had beaten Woodley by unanimous decision less than four months earlier, stopped Woodley in the rematch, scoring a sixth-round TKO victory.
